    Of All the Things is a 2012 Philippine romantic-comedy film starring Regine Velasquez and Aga Muhlach. The film was produced by GMA Pictures and VIVA Films. It was released on September 26, 2012. This film is Regine and Aga's third team-up after Dahil May Isang Ikaw (1999) and Pangako Ikaw Lang (2001), both produced by Viva Films.

    Ariel Aquino Muhlach [3] (Tagalog pronunciation:; born August 12, 1969), popularly known as Aga Muhlach, is a Filipino actor. [4] Regarded as the "King of Romance-Drama" [5] and the Philippines' Original Heartthrob, [6] he has received numerous local and international accolades throughout his career, including Star Awards, Maria Clara Awards, and FAMAS Award.

    Regine Velasquez-Alcasid (/ r ɪ ˈ dʒ iː n v ɛ ˈ l æ s k ɛ z / rij-EEN vel-ASK-ez;) (born Regina Encarnacion Ansong Velasquez, [a] April 22, 1970) is a Filipino singer and actress. She is considered one of the most influential figures in Philippine popular culture and is known for her vocal range and belting technique .
